Airports in Rio De Janeiro
Galeao Antonio Carlos Jobim International Airport (GIG)
Galeao Antonio Carlos Jobim International Airport (GIG) is around 18 kilometres from the centre of Rio De Janeiro. If you're catching a cab or a ride-share, the drive takes about 20 minutes.
It typically takes 1 hour 5 minutes if you're travelling by public transport.

Santos Dumont Airport (SDU)
Once your flight from Netaji Subhas Chandra Bose Airport to Rio De Janeiro has touched down, you can get to the city centre in around 5 minutes by car. Central Rio De Janeiro is roughly 2 kilometres from Santos Dumont Airport (SDU).
The trip will take about 15 minutes on public transport.

Jacarepagua-Roberto Marinho Airport (RRJ)
Jacarepagua-Roberto Marinho Airport (RRJ) is about 32 kilometres from the centre of Rio De Janeiro. It takes about 40 minutes to get to the city centre by ride-share or cab once you've stepped off your flight from Netaji Subhas Chandra Bose Airport to Rio De Janeiro.
Public transport will get you there in about 1 hour 25 minutes.

Best time to go to Rio De Janeiro
Carefully consider your dates before securing your flight from Netaji Subhas Chandra Bose Airport to Rio De Janeiro. The city buzzes during high season, but hotel prices are usually higher and top attractions can get busy. Go to Rio De Janeiro in the off-season if you want a quieter vibe.
The warmest month in Rio De Janeiro is February, with temperatures ranging between 22ºC (72ºF) and 33ºC (91ºF). Lock in your Netaji Subhas Chandra Bose Airport to Rio De Janeiro flight ticket then if that's your ideal forecast.
Search for cheap tickets from CCU to Rio De Janeiro in July if you like travelling in c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 17ºC (63ºF) and 27ºC (81ºF) on average.
